Facility Maintenance Specialist
About the Role
In this hands-on role, you will be responsible for the upkeep of buildings, grounds, equipment, and infrastructure. You will perform general maintenance, minor repairs, inspections, and control inventory. A key part of your job will be supporting ASIC mining operations, which includes maintaining both immersion and air-cooled setups by replacing filters, checking pumps, and assisting with component replacements. You will also conduct preventative maintenance, log your daily activities, and ensure a safe work environment by following all safety protocols and communicating clearly with site leads.

Responsibilities
- Perform upkeep and minor repairs on building structures and facility systems, including doors, hardware, siding, lighting, fencing, and basic utilities.
- Maintain cleanliness and organization of shared workspaces, supply areas, and common-use tools.
- Identify maintenance needs across the facility and ensure timely response or escalation.
- Replace air filters and monitor airflow systems for efficiency and cleanliness.
- Perform basic maintenance on immersion cooling infrastructure, including checking/replacing pumps, fittings, and coolant levels.
- Replace or assist with the replacement of contactors, relays, and I/O boards as part of mining hardware support.
- Monitor and report warning indicators or error codes on ASIC-related systems; escalate complex issues to leads or specialized staff.
- Conduct scheduled walkthroughs and inspections of facility equipment, infrastructure, and mining systems.
- Perform preventative tasks such as lubricating parts, tightening fasteners, and cleaning filters, vents, or enclosures.
- Track and prioritize maintenance tasks to prevent downtime and ensure a safe, operational environment.
